Change to model following review of protocol.

BobH and I propose that getjobs must always return a unique job
identification (either jobid or job URL , see other recent mail) that
can be used in subsequent requests.

The reason is that most print API work this way and so most clients are
structured on this assumption. (Specifcally in the MS world the EnumJobs
API always returns a job identifier).
